Key Terms and Concepts
Familiarizing yourself with some key terms will enhance your understanding of online casino operations:
- RTP (Return to Player): The percentage of all wagered money that a game is expected to pay back to players over time. Higher RTP generally means better odds.
- Volatility: The level of risk associated with a game. High volatility games offer larger payouts but less frequently, while low volatility games offer smaller, more frequent payouts.
- Wagering Requirements: The number of times you must wager a bonus amount before you can withdraw any winnings.
- House Edge: The casino’s advantage over the player in a particular game.

Responsible Gambling: Playing Smart
Setting Limits
Before you start playing, set clear limits for your spending and time. Decide how much money you’re willing to lose and stick to that budget. Also, set time limits to avoid excessive play. Many online casinos offer tools to help you set these limits, such as deposit limits, loss limits, and session time limits.
Recognizing Problem Gambling
Be aware of the signs of problem gambling. These include chasing losses, gambling more than you can afford, neglecting responsibilities, and experiencing mood swings related to gambling. If you suspect you have a gambling problem, seek help from organizations like the Responsible Gambling Council or the Problem Gambling Helpline.
